The Concept: Why an Old Silo?
The Cold War era left us with many relics, including missile silos. These structures, designed to withstand high impacts and nuclear threats, make for an unlikely yet ideal location for data centers. Equipped with robust containment measures, the silo can offer unprecedented security and stability for housed servers. But is security the only consideration here?

The Transformation Process
Turning a nuclear silo into a cutting-edge data facility is no small feat. The entrepreneur has outlined a phased approach:
- Assessment: Initial inspections will focus on structural integrity and feasibility.
- Renovation: Significant retrofitting will be required to ensure the silo meets modern building codes and industry standards.
- Technology Integration: State-of-the-art cooling systems, power supplies, and networking protocols will be installed.
- Launch: The facility aims to be operational within a two-year timeframe.
